Comprehending Mobility Scooters

Mobility scooters are electric vehicles developed for individuals who experience mobility challenges. They are particularly advantageous for elders, those with impairments, or individuals recuperating from injuries. Mobility scooters can vary commonly in regards to design, functions, and rates.

Types of Mobility Scooters

Before starting a purchase, it's necessary to understand the different types of mobility scooters readily available:

  1. Three-Wheel Scooters:

    • Generally more maneuverable in tight spaces
    • Lightweight and portable
    • Perfect for indoor usage
  2. Four-Wheel Scooters:

    • Offer higher stability and balance
    • Appropriate for outdoor use over different surfaces
    • Usually have a longer battery life
  3. Foldable/Portable Scooters:

    • Designed to be quickly transferred and stored
    • Can typically suit the trunk of a vehicle
    • Suitable for those who travel frequently
  4. Heavy-Duty Scooters:

    • Built to accommodate bigger individuals
    • Typically come with more robust features for outdoor use
    • Generally equipped with bigger batteries for extended range

Factors to Consider When Buying a Mobility Scooter

1. Weight Capacity

Select a mobility scooter that can support the user's weight. Most scooters have a weight limitation ranging from 250 to 500 pounds. It is essential to guarantee that the scooter can accommodate the user easily.

The variety is how far the mobility scooter can take a trip on a single charge. Common varieties vary between 10 to 30 miles. Think about the user's day-to-day activities and select a scooter with an appropriate variety.

3. Scooter Dimensions

Consider the size of the scooter, including its weight and measurements. A more compact scooter may be ideal for narrow hallways and tight spaces, while bigger models use additional stability and convenience.

Assess where the scooter will mostly be utilized. If the user prepares to travel mostly on pavement, a lightweight model may be sufficient. Nevertheless, if the user needs to traverse gravel or uneven surfaces, think about a four-wheel scooter built for off-road usage.

FAQs about Buying a Mobility Scooter

What is the distinction between a mobility scooter and a wheelchair?

Mobility scooters are motorized and enable users to navigate separately, while wheelchairs might require physical support or manual operation.

How do I maintain a mobility scooter?

Routine upkeep includes examining battery life, cleaning the scooter, and examining tires and brakes. Always refer to the user handbook for specific standards.

Can mobility scooters be utilized inside?

Yes, lots of models are developed for both indoor and outside usage. Nevertheless, three-wheel scooters tend to be much better matched for indoor navigation due to their tighter turning radius.

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?

Some insurance plans cover a part of the expenses for mobility scooters if they are deemed clinically necessary. Contact your provider for specific information.

How quickly can a mobility scooter go?

Many mobility scooters have an optimal speed varying from 4 to 8 miles per hour. However, the appropriate rate might differ depending on regional guidelines.
